Toilet Plunging in Denver, CO
Toilet plunging services involve the use of specialized tools to clear blockages in toilets and drain lines. This service is commonly requested when a toilet becomes clogged due to excessive toilet paper, foreign objects, or buildup in the pipes. Property owners often seek professional plunging to quickly restore proper function, prevent water overflow, and avoid further damage to plumbing fixtures. It covers a range of issues, from minor clogs that can be resolved with a simple plunger to more stubborn obstructions that require advanced techniques to remove.
Before requesting toilet plunging, property owners should understand that the service typically addresses immediate blockages and may not resolve underlying pipe issues or recurring problems. Providing details about the nature of the clog, such as how long it has persisted or if multiple fixtures are affected, can help determine the appropriate approach. Additionally, knowing if any foreign objects or non-flushable items are involved can assist in identifying the best solution for restoring toilet function efficiently.

Toilet Plunging Questions
Why is my toilet not flushing properly? A clog or blockage is often the cause of poor flushing, which can be resolved with plunging to restore normal function.
How can I tell if my toilet needs plunging? If the toilet is backing up, draining slowly, or not flushing at all, plunging may be needed to clear the obstruction.
What types of clogs can be cleared with plunging? Common blockages like toilet paper, small objects, or buildup in the trap can typically be removed with a plunger.
Is plunging safe for my toilet? Yes, when done properly, plunging is a safe and effective way to clear minor to moderate toilet clogs.
